Manny Pacquiao is taking a break from his preparations for his upcoming comeback fight against Mario Barrios to attend his formal induction to the International Boxing Hall of Fame in Canastota, New York on Monday, June 9 (Manila time).

- BY REYNALD MAGALLON

The Filipino boxing legend was already at the IBHOF headquarters and attended the Banquet of Champions on Sunday, June 8, alongside his wife Jinkee and Hall of Fame coach Freddie Roach at the Turning St
